Job Description

Where You'll Work:

  • Unified PACU Team:
    We’ve recently combined our outpatient and inpatient PACUs into one team. We are now operating across two floors of the bed tower (Floors 1 and
    4).
  • Outpatient Services:
    We handle a high volume of cases including orthopedics, gynecology, urology, vascular, interventional radiology (IR), brachytherapy, and ECT—primarily for patients being discharged the same day or staying short-term.
  • Inpatient Services:
    Similar surgical mix, but with more acutely ill patients and complex procedures who may require multiple vasoactive drips. We also care for ICU-level patients, excluding open-heart and fresh organ transplant cases. Intubated ICU patients may bypass PACU depending on bed availability.
  • Additional Services:
    We receive patients from IR, EP lab, and some from the Cath lab. After 7 PM, we also see some pediatric patients.
  • Work Environment:
    Our hospital-based setting means a higher acuity patient population. Scrubs are provided, and we use Epic for documentation.
